Harriet Maria Watton 1822 - 1895

Harriet Maria (Watton) Moore of Richmond, City of Yarra County, VIC Australia was born on February 19, 1822 in Saint Pancras, Greater London County, England United Kingdom. She was married to James Ogle Moore in 1905, and had children Eliza Harriet Moore, Georgina Henrietta (Moore) MacCartney, George Watton Moore, Cornelia Moore, James Neale Moore, and William Edward Moore. Harriet Moore died at age 73 years old on March 13, 1895 in Richmond, City of Yarra County, VIC Australia.

In 1822, in the year that Harriet Maria Watton was born, on July 3rd, Charles Babbage published a proposal for a forerunner of the modern computer. Called a "difference engine", it calculated logarithms and trigonometric functions. Babbage wanted to eliminate the errors that occurred through the use of human "calculators" by creating a machine to do the same work. While a prototype was begun, it was never completed.
